If it is frozen baked, reheat it in the oven for 10 to 15 minutes before serving.Step 1: Pull celery ribs apart and rinse off any dirt. Step 2: Pat dry with clean towel and chop into bite sized pieces. Step 3: Spread out on baking sheet in single layer and flash freeze for two hours. Step 4: Place celery in properly labeled freezer bags removing as much air as possible. Freeze and enjoy!Step 2: Trim the ends off each stalk and cut into your desired size. (RTTNews) - California Splendo...Fresh celery lasts just 2 months in the freezer, while blanched celery lasts for up to a year. To blanch celery, boil water in a large pot. Once the water is boiling, add your celery and simmer for around 2-3 minutes. This is enough time to kill any microbes that can cause the celery to go bad. Then, strain out the water …Nov 2, 2023 · Celery can be frozen fresh, but Brekke recommends blanching celery before storing it in the freezer. Doing so will preserve some extra color and flavor and dramatically increase the shelf life—from 2 months up to a year. To freeze celery, all you need is a cutting board, knife, saucepan, colander and some freezer bags or freezer-safe containers. Freeze Celery Leaves with Olive Oil, Onion and Garlic. Another way to freeze celery leaves is to cook them up with a little olive oil, onion, and garlic. This concoction can then be put into small muffin tins or ice trays and placed in the freezer. Once they are frozen they can be removed from the container and sealed in a freezer bag.

Yes, you can freeze celery, but it will lose its crispness. For this reason, frozen celery is best used in soups, stews, and other hot dishes. You won’t be able to use defrosted celery for a relish tray or making ants on a log. Eating it raw just won’t work.
